Tex. Insurance Code § 423.001: APPLICABILITY OF CHAPTER.

(a) This chapter applies to a domestic insurer regulated under this code, including:

(1) a stock company;

(2) a reciprocal or interinsurance exchange;

(3) a Lloyd's plan;

(4) a fraternal benefit society;

(5) a stipulated premium company;

(6) a mutual insurance company of any kind, including:

(A) a statewide mutual assessment company;

(B) a local mutual aid association;

(C) a burial association;

(D) a county mutual insurance company; and

(E) a farm mutual insurance company; and

(7) any other organization or person engaged in the business of insurance.

(b) A provision of this code limiting the regulation of an insurer under this code does not limit the application of this chapter, except that this chapter does not apply to an insurer that is exempted from its application by another statute that cites this chapter.

Added by Acts 2005, 79th Leg., Ch. 727 (H.B. 2017), Sec. 1, eff. April 1, 2007.
